6 Repairing the X Feeder modules
6.5 Foil Disposal
Service Manual SIPLACE X-Feeder 4 - 88 mm 11/2017 47
Insert the foil disposal drive, together with the foil
container, into the feeder module.
(1) Insert the flat ribbon cable into the connection,
as far as the stop.
Make sure that the blue surface at the end of the
cable is at the top and that the flat ribbon cable
lies straight in the connection.
Swing the lock on the connection down onto the
flat ribbon cable.
Make sure that the flat ribbon cable is fitted firmly
in the connection. Tug gently on the cable to
check.
Check again whether the flat ribbon cable is fitted
straight in the connection.
If necessary, open the lock and correct the posi-
tion of the cable before closing the lock again.
(2) and (3)
Carefully insert the connector in the direction of
the arrow, as far as the stop, into the connection
shown.
Make sure that the smooth side of the connector
is at the top.
 CAUTION!
Do not push the connector with force into the
connection, otherwise individual pins may
break off or be distorted.
.
(4) Insert the other connector into the connection
marked in the diagram.
Push the spacer from the right, around the rubber
seal.
Fix the spacer with the Torx screws marked in
the diagram.
(1) Mushroom head cutting screw (long)
(2) Countersunk cutting screw (short)
Fit the left side cover into place (see 6.3.2 "Fitting
the Left Side Cover" [}24]).

6.5.2 Stripping Device Foil Disposal
Required spare parts
Examples: stripping device foil disposal for different widths
Left: 4mm X
Top: 8mmX (with 1 or 2 screws), 16 and 24mmX
Bottom: 88mmX
Feeder module Item no. Module
Version <= -06
Item no. Module
Version >= -07
Designation
4 mm 03087963-xx 03087963-xx Stripping device / gear end X4
8 mm 03050581-xx 03050581-xx Stripping device / Foil disposal X8
12 mm 03042429-xx 03042429-xx Stripping device / Foil disposal X12
16 mm 03042410-xx 03096933-xx Stripping device / Foil disposal X16
24 mm 03041984-xx 03085743-xx Stripping device / Foil disposal X24
32 mm 03042453-xx 03085758-xx Stripping device / Foil disposal X32
44 mm 03042500-xx 03085171-xx Stripping device / Foil disposal X44
56 mm 03043422-xx 03085768-xx Stripping device / Foil disposal X56
72 mm 03043426-xx 03085778-xx Stripping device / Foil disposal X72
88 mm 03042234-xx 03085787-xx Stripping device / Foil disposal X88
Modules with upgrade kit
Feeder modules which contain an upgrade kit (marked with a label
on the left), can have the module version -07 stripping device fitted
as a spare part (item no.).
Required tools
Flat bladed (slotted) screwdriver
Phillips screwdriver
6.5.2.1 Removing the Stripping Device (4 mm)
Loosen the screw on the stripping device as in-
dicated in the figure.
Remove the stripping device.
